Two examples of many writing exercises we did that were new to my 7th graders were analysis of theme and symbolism. \r\n\r\nTouching Spirit Bear has a literal story about a boy finding himself but really there are hidden symbols in his transformation which young students would not have noticed unless we did a deep dive together. Many students were surprised to find out that the Kumode Bear in a way symbolized Cole's higher self. I am hoping that the lessons they learned will allow them to use their critical thinking skills in the future.\r\n\r\nUnderstanding the many themes like patience, forgiveness, justice and most importantly discipline took many different lessons to unpack. It was difficult to talk about discipline with young students as many did not understand that change is not immediate but takes acts of discipline. Young students are usually in a rush! For them to learn this lesson I had them bring a rock to school everyday. That was hard for some! Then, for 2 weeks, students had to look at the rock for 3 minutes and practice a type of meditation. That was especially hard for many students! I taught them to gently push thoughts aside and only observe the rock. About this school
Warren E Hyde Middle School is
an urban public school
in Cupertino, California that is part of Cupertino Union School District.
It serves 775 students
in grades 6 - 8 with a student/teacher ratio of 18.5:1.
Its teachers have had 14 projects funded on DonorsChoose.
